This seismic activity gave rise to a number of small earthquakes beneath the volcano, and by late February GPS readings showed the earth had begun to quickly displace. Between the 3rd and the 5th of March, close to 3,000 earthquakes were measured at the epicenter of the volcano (source: Wikipedia). Shortly after this initial eruption, a flow meter device recorded a sudden and unprecedented rise in water level and water temperature. On April 14th, at the time of the New Moon in the early degrees of Aries (fire and initiation), the volcano resumed its eruptions, causing flooding and the release of a large cloud of volcanic ash that closed the airspace in Iceland and Norway. By April 15th most of the United Kingdom was also closed to air travel, and the large cloud of volcanic ash quickly spread to other parts of Europe. What most of the news media is not reporting is that the last time this particular volcano erupted almost 200 years ago, it lasted for a little over one year. If past history is any indication, air travel may be disrupted intermittently for quite some time. In this day and age of air travel, the economic fallout to the airline industry could be devastating.
Iceland Volcano Eruption Could Last Months
The last time Iceland’s Eyjafjallajokull volcano blew, the eruption lasted more than a year, from December 1821 until January 1823, reports Sally Sennert, a geologist at the Smithsonian Institution.
“This seems similar to what’s happening now,” she says.
